Reflection on Discipline in the Political and Political Class As an important course to cultivate students 'correct values, political accomplishment, and moral values in college education, classroom discipline had a vital impact on the teaching effect. The following is a reflection on the discipline of the political and political class. I. The performance of classroom discipline problems In the political and political class, there were some phenomena that affected discipline. Some students lacked a deep understanding of the importance of the course and showed a negative attitude towards it. For example, chatting in class and doing things that had nothing to do with the course not only interfered with the teacher's teaching rhythm, but also affected the learning atmosphere of other students. In addition, during the interaction session, there were sometimes situations where they deviated from the main topic or argued too much. The course encouraged students to think and discuss actively, but some students turned the discussion into meaningless arguments or made use of the topic to make a fuss, which deviated from the educational theme of the course. II. Cause Analysis 1. From a student's perspective - Some students might not really pay attention to the course of thought and politics, thinking that it was a course that was theoretical and disconnected from real life, lacking the internal motivation to learn. - The students 'self-discipline ability was uneven. Some students were easy to indulge in their own behavior without strict supervision. 2. From a teaching perspective - Teaching methods might not be flexible enough. If the teaching of the course of thought and politics paid too much attention to theoretical indoctrination and lacked vivid cases, interaction links or the use of modern teaching methods, it would make students feel bored, thus reducing participation and affecting classroom discipline. - Teachers may be lacking in classroom management. Failure to establish clear and effective classroom rules in a timely manner, or insufficient enforcement of rules, gave some students the opportunity to violate discipline. III. Modification measures 1. Raise the students 'attention to the course of thought and politics - At the beginning of the course, teachers should elaborate on the importance of the course, including its positive effects on personal growth, social development, and national construction, so as to guide students to pay attention to this course. - Combining social hot issues, the theoretical knowledge of the political and political class was integrated into practical cases, so that students could realize that the political and political class was closely related to real life and enhance their interest in learning. 2. optimizing teaching methods - Various teaching methods were used, such as group discussions, role-playing, and multi-media presentation. For example, when explaining the core values of society, students could be divided into groups to role-play and simulate the embodiment of values in different scenarios. This would not only increase student participation, but also make the classroom atmosphere more active and orderly. - To increase the effectiveness of classroom interaction, teachers should reasonably guide the direction of students 'discussion and ensure that the interaction is carried out around the teaching objectives of the course. 3. strengthen classroom management - At the beginning of the course, clear classroom rules were established, such as the rules of behavior and speech in the classroom, and they were strictly enforced. Take appropriate measures against students who violate discipline, such as warnings, after-class talks, etc. - Teachers should be good at observing students 'classroom performance, discover potential discipline problems in time and solve them to maintain good order in the classroom. The maintenance of discipline in the classroom requires the joint efforts of teachers and students. Teachers should constantly reflect on the problems in teaching and improve teaching methods and management strategies. Students should improve their discipline awareness and attach importance to the thought and politics class. What are the characteristics of the discipline that reflect the core quality?

Different subjects had different characteristics to reflect their core qualities: - ** History discipline **: Its core accomplishments include historical realism, the concept of time and space, historical evidence, historical interpretation, and the feelings of the country. These aspects reflected the materialistic point of view of history when looking at historical events and phenomena. It analyzed them from a specific time and space perspective, verified historical facts through historical materials, explained history, and cultivated feelings for the country. - ** Chinese subject **: The core quality cultivated by the Chinese course in the compulsory education stage is the accumulation, construction, and performance of the students in the real situation of language application in the active language practice activities. It is the comprehensive embodiment of cultural confidence, language application, thinking ability, and aesthetic creation. It reflected that the Chinese subject attached importance to the ability to use words and language, the ability to understand and appreciate literature and culture, and emphasized the improvement of listening, speaking, reading and writing skills in actual Chinese life and situations. - ** Morality and Rule of Law **: Mainly includes political recognition, moral cultivation, concept of rule of law, sound personality, sense of responsibility and other core qualities. This reflected that the subject focused on cultivating students 'recognition of political ideas, cultivation of personal moral quality, the concept of abiding by the rule of law, having a sound personality, and a strong sense of responsibility. - Mathematics: Students should be trained to observe the real world with a mathematical perspective, think about the real world with a mathematical mind, and express the real world with a mathematical language. This reflected the mathematics discipline's characteristics of abstracting mathematical problems from the real world and using mathematical knowledge to solve problems, using mathematical logic to analyze the world, and expressing mathematical results in mathematical language. - ** English subject **: Its core accomplishments include language ability, cultural awareness, thinking quality, and learning ability. Language ability was a basic element, cultural awareness reflected value orientation, thinking quality reflected mental characteristics, and learning ability was a key element of development. Students Reflect on the 400m Track and Field

The following is a possible reflection of a 400m sprint student: ##1. Training 1. ** Training volume and intensity ** - The 400m sprint was an event that required both speed and endurance. During training, one might find that there was a problem with the balance between endurance training and speed training. For example, if one paid too much attention to endurance training, they might lack enough explosive power in the sprint phase, and if they only carried out speed training, they might be physically weak in the second half. For example, in daily training, one might spend a long time jogging, but neglect the short sprint interval training. As a result, in the 400m race, the speed of the first 200m was acceptable, but the speed of the last 200m was greatly reduced. - The intensity of the training also needed to be arranged reasonably. Sometimes, in order to pursue rapid improvement in results, excessive training intensity would lead to the accumulation of physical fatigue and easy injury, which would affect the training effect and competition performance. For example, if one were to repeatedly run a 400m sprint, the rest time would be too short, and the body would not have enough time to recover, causing the muscles and joints to bear too much pressure. 2. ** The systematic and continuous training ** - Track and field training was a long-term process, and the 400m sprint was no exception. Perhaps the training process was not systematic and did not follow the scientific training plan to gradually improve his ability. For example, there was no basic physical training, special technical training, pre-match adjustments, etc. Or there might be a break in the training process. For example, due to heavy learning tasks or occasional laziness, they did not maintain a continuous training state, causing the proficiency of their physical functions and technical movements to decrease. 3. ** Skill Training ** - Starting skills were very important at the beginning of the 400m sprint. If one's reaction was slow or the starting posture was incorrect, they would fall behind their opponents at the starting stage. For example, when starting, the feet were not positioned properly and the strength was not sufficient, resulting in a slow start. - There were also many areas for improvement in his mid-way running skills. It was possible that the coordination between stride length and stride frequency was not good during running. If the stride length was too large, the frequency would decrease, or if the stride frequency was too fast but the stride length was too small, it would affect the running efficiency. Moreover, when running in the curve, the technical points such as the angle of the body's inclination, the range and direction of the arm swing were not grasped accurately enough, which increased the energy consumption of the curve run. - Sprinting skills were equally important. When approaching the finish line, they might not have allocated their physical strength reasonably, sprinting too early or too late, or they might not have exerted the greatest explosive force when sprinting, and they might not have effectively used their body to lean forward and their arms to quickly swing to increase their speed. ##2. Competition 1. ** Competition Mentality ** - Before the game, there might be excessive nervousness, which would lead to abnormal performance during the game. For example, if you were worried about your results before the game, you would not be able to concentrate on warming up and adjusting your condition, so you would not be able to enter your best condition quickly after the game. - Their mental fortitude in the competition also needed to be improved. When the opponent was in the lead or he was in a disadvantageous position, it was easy to give up or panic, and he could not calmly play according to his own rhythm. For example, after being overtaken by other athletes, blindly changing one's running rhythm and speeding up to catch up would disrupt one's breathing and pace rhythm, resulting in physical exhaustion in the second half. 2. ** Competition Strategy ** - He did not have a deep understanding of the 400m sprint strategy. He didn't formulate a reasonable competition strategy based on his actual situation. For example, he didn't decide whether to use a slow and then fast pace or a constant pace and then sprint. If he used a strategy that was not suitable for him in the game, it would be difficult for him to play to his best. Moreover, they could not flexibly adjust their strategies according to the opponent's situation and the actual progress of the game. Parents reflect that students are tired of learning

Students 'dislike of studying was the result of a combination of many factors. From the student's point of view, it could be that the difficulty of learning made them lose confidence, or they gave up directly because they couldn't understand the content of the class, or they might be addicted to the game and have no interest in learning. From the perspective of family environment factors, if parents often say some inappropriate words, it will cause the child to have a rebellious mentality and become tired of learning. For example, always urging the child to do homework, such as " Why haven't you finished it yet? How many times have you urged me?" This may cause the child to enter a vicious circle of parents not urging him to learn, and the more they urged him, the more he did not learn. When the child did not complete his homework well or repeatedly made mistakes, if the parents said,"Why did you write like this? How many times have I taught you!" This kind of words would put a lot of psychological pressure on the child when he was studying and increase his resistance. If the parents used the reward mechanism of " not playing games until you finish your homework ", it would make the child's motivation to learn become external, causing the homework to be sloppy and perfunctory. Once there was no external reward, he would not want to study. There were also words like " You have to study hard to find a good job in the future ", which may also cause the child to be disgusted. In addition, if grandparents took care of the child in the family, there might be a situation of spoiling the child. The child would easily develop laziness, dependence, lack of responsibility, and freedom. These bad habits in life would extend to his studies, and his academic performance would become worse and worse, eventually leading to his dislike of studying. When parents report that their children are tired of learning, they can try the following methods to solve the problem: First, they should temporarily accept the child's current situation, especially when the child is already in a state of serious dislike of learning or even extreme behavior, do not further destroy the parent-child relationship; Secondly, emotional repair should be carried out. The specific methods include not engaging in verbal confrontation with the child and learning to speak well. When the child puts forward unreasonable suggestions or has wrong ideas, seek common ground while reserving differences and try to find aspects that can be agreed upon. If the child cannot be changed, join the child and discuss things together. Finally, parents should establish a united front between husband and wife, stop quarreling and getting angry, let the family environment be stable and quiet, give respect and acceptance to the child, so that the child has a sense of belonging and thus exchange a sense of accomplishment. In addition, parents should not treat their children with an overly tough attitude, let alone laugh at their children.
